FALL FOR CLINTON

Today: Fall business decorating contest and judging by the Clinton Chamber of Commerce.

Saturday: Olde Towne Market sponsored by Clinton's Main Street Association, 8 a.m.-noon on Jefferson Street.; box lunches, $7 for adults and $2.50 for kids, to be sold by LeBonte Woman's Club, 10:30 a.m.-1 p.m. at the Olde Towne Market;

Living History program at the Clinton Visitor Center, 9 a.m.-3 p.m.;

Signing for "Christmas Stories from the South's Best Writers," edited by Clintonian Charline McCord and Jackson resident Judy Tucker, 11 a.m.-1 p.m. Sept 27 at Pentimento Bookstore in Clinton;

"Beats on the Streets" fundraiser and street dance sponsored by the Junior Civic League, 7-11 p.m. on Jefferson Street, $5 admission and children under 5 free.

Sunday: Old-Fashioned Hymn Sing, 2-3:30 p.m., Clinton Visitor Center.
